Album Info
Release Date: 1991Label: Expression Records
CD is housed in a black tray jewel case and has a 4-panel front inlay. Some editions include a small T-shirt offer card.Track 8 incorporates a sample of "Early In The Mornin'" by Prisoner 22, Little Red, Tangle Eye & Hard Hair, from the 1958 album "Negro Prison Songs", a collection of field recordings recorded by Alan Lomax in 1947 at the Mississippi State Penitentiary at Parchman, Mississippi.
Che Washes Whiter by Guerilla Warfare and $oapowder is a product of The Paradise Organisation.
Recorded and produced at Sultan Sound, London.
